Description
The Respiratory Therapist under the supervision of the Chief Nursing Officer, is responsible for providing cardiopulmonary care services in accordance with specific physician’s orders and organizational policies and procedures.
Maintains knowledge of the various methods of oxygen delivery, including the necessary equipment. Remains alert to and assesses possible side effects to oxygen delivery.
Administers respiratory therapy treatments, understands the purpose of each and the possible side effects associated with each.
Performs EKGs, completes report interpretations, sends reports to physicians as requested and files reports in department, according to department procedures. Competent in Holter monitors, stress tests, and PFT’s.

Requirements
Current State of Idaho Respiratory Therapist Licensure.
Graduate of an AMA-approved School of Respiratory Therapy.
Current NRP or obtain within one (1) year of employment.
Current ACLS Certification or obtain within one (1) year of employment.
Current BLS Certification.
Current STABLE Certification.
Certified or Registered Respiratory Therapist Preferred.
Three (3) years of previous experience in all aspects of cardiopulmonary services Preferred.
